 >>> short question: Is there a way to use etags on windows????
 >> The same as on Unix, I'd say:
 >> etags *.c *.h *.cpp
 >> or (if there are subdirectories with source files)
 >> find . -name "*.[ch]" | etags -
 >> If your problem is with the (usually missing on Windows) Find
 >> command,
 >> then download and install the Windows port of GNU Find, e.g. from the
 >> GnuWin32 site.
 >> If the above doesn't help, please ask more specific questions.

 ML> thanks for this reply. Well, as far as I know etags is an extra
 ML> program shipped with unix like Operating Systems. On windows I am not
 ML> able to use the etag program. I also tried to find it with ports of
 ML> GNU's find or which. Aktually I am searching a port of etags for
 ML> windows :-) Any idea?

hi,

etags is part of windows emacs and resides in the bin directory
